To understand limits and theory check the information given below: Memory Maximums
The ESXi host maximums represents the limits for ESXi host memory.
Table 3-2. ESXi Host Memory Maximums
Item Maximum
RAM per host 6 TB
12 TB is supported on specific OEM certified platform. See VMware Hardware Compatibility Limits for guidance on the platforms that support vSphere 6.0 with 12
TB of physical memory.
Number of swap files 1 per virtual machine
And,
Resource Pool
Resource pools per host 1600
Children per resource pool 1100
Resource pool tree depth 8
Additional 4 resource pools are used by system internals.
Resource pools per cluster 1600
